Myth: Dental Surgery Is Always Excruciating
You may think that oral surgery always includes discomfort, however that's simply not real. Contrary to popular belief, dental surgery treatments aren't constantly unpleasant experiences. Thanks to improvements in anesthetic and sedation methods, dental surgeons have the ability to guarantee that people are comfortable and pain-free during the entire treatment.
Before the surgery begins, you'll be given anesthetic, which numbs the location being dealt with and prevents you from feeling any discomfort. Furthermore, if you experience any anxiousness or fear, your dental cosmetic surgeon can administer sedation to assist you kick back and feel more at ease.
Whether you're obtaining a tooth removal, dental implant, or jaw surgical treatment, rest assured that oral surgery can be a pain-free and comfortable experience.
Myth: Dental Surgery Is Just for Emergency situations
Unlike common belief, oral surgery isn't limited to emergency circumstances.
While it's true that oral surgery can be necessary in cases of serious trauma or unexpected pain, it's also generally made use of for prepared procedures that improve the general wellness and feature of your mouth.
As an example, if you have misaligned jaws or teeth that do not fit properly, dental surgery can correct these concerns and avoid future troubles.
Furthermore, oral surgery can be executed to get rid of impacted knowledge teeth, treat periodontal illness, or area oral implants.
By dealing with these problems prior to they end up being emergencies, oral surgery can help preserve your oral wellness and stop even more serious difficulties down the line.

Myth: Dental Surgery Is Not Necessary for Good Oral Wellness
Oral surgery plays an important function in preserving excellent oral health. As opposed to the preferred myth, it isn't simply an aesthetic procedure or an unnecessary luxury. Right here's why dental surgery is required for your oral health:
- Extraction of affected wisdom teeth: Eliminating affected knowledge teeth avoids congestion, infection, and possible damages to surrounding teeth.
- Therapy of dental infections: Dental surgery can help deal with serious gum infections, abscesses, and various other dental infections that can lead to serious wellness difficulties if left neglected.
- Restorative jaw surgical treatment: Jaw imbalance can cause problem in eating, speech issues, and can even result in temporomandibular joint (TMJ) disorder. Dental surgery can fix these issues.
- Dental implants: Dental surgery is needed for positioning oral implants, which are the best option for changing missing out on teeth.
- Treatment of oral cancer cells: Oral surgery is often essential for the elimination of cancerous growths and the reconstruction of cells impacted by oral cancer.
Don't succumb to the misconception that dental surgery is unneeded. It's a crucial part of keeping great dental health and wellness and stopping additional complications.
